My first article will tell you about the swimwear for petite girls with big bust.
Big bust is something you have to be proud of, as it is a dream of many others who don’t have it. But in case you are a petite woman with a thin waist your breast will make the whole figure look disproportioned.
To keep the impression of balance, avoid swimsuits made of thin non-elastic fabric with thin shoulder straps, with bra cups without bones, and light colors in the upper part of your swimsuit.
Opt for a swimsuit with underwire support and by all means with wide shoulder straps.
The styles good for your figure type are the following: wrap over swimsuits, both one or two-piece, they create a diagonal line on the chest and draw away attention to the lower part: swimsuits with dark monochromatic bodice that has a high or square-cut neck, square neckline optically makes the breast smaller; tankinis that provide the whole coverage for your bust.
The color theme for your swimwear is: darker top and lighter-colored bottom with patterns (dark top will visually reduce the size of your breasts).
Vertical strips will work well to minimize a full chest as well and make the width of your thighs and waist less evident.
Wear pareo of a similar or the same color. It should be very low on your thighs.
And the last advice – make sure the swimsuit you’ve chosen offers your bust ample support to resist drooping or sagging.
